About the role
Covenant Living, the nation’s sixth-largest nonprofit senior living provider, is seeking qualified candidates for Licensed Practical/Vocational Nurses (LPNs/LVNs). This position will assist in delivering quality care through monitoring staff performance, providing direct care, and assisting with the orientation of new LPN/LVNs.
Responsibilities
- Aid in routine daily direction and monitor the work of nursing assistants, ensuring high standards of nursing care and task completion.
- Assist in the orientation of new LPN/LVNs and nursing assistants, reinforcing training standards to maintain a high quality of care.
- Communicate regularly with the Nurse Manager or Director of Nursing regarding observations, suggestions, resident and employee activities, concerns, needs, conditions, etc.
- Observe and evaluate residents' health, mental and emotional conditions, and notify physicians and family members as necessary.
- Provide direct patient care, including procedures like catheter placement, colostomy care, suction, dressing, naso-gastric tubes, and other treatments.
- Participate in shift reports to ensure proper communication about residents' information.
- Assist in the admission, orientation, and observation of new residents, ensuring that physician orders for diets, therapy, medication, etc., are transcribed and communicated according to procedure.
